China information ministry rejects reports of delay on CDMA network
SHANGHAI (AFX-ASIA) - The Ministry of Information Industry rejected reports that the government is delaying construction of mobile phone networks using CDMA technology provided by foreign companies.

Ministry spokeswoman Yuan Fantai said she is aware of overseas media reports saying that foreign companies' bids to provide CDMA telecom equipment to China have been delayed but she is unaware of any government move to delay
CDMA projects. "I have not heard of any plans to postpone mobile phone construction projects. We are the government department responsible for managing telecoms and we have not issued any documents ordering the postponement of mobile phone projects," Yuan said.
